From Pallet Jacks to AGVs: Modern Material Transport
Initially, material handling within factories relied heavily on physical equipment like pallet jacks and forklifts. While these tools remain ubiquitous, a significant shift is underway, driven by the need for increased throughput, reduced workforce costs, and improved safety. This movement is marked by the growing adoption of Automated Guided Vehicles (AGVs). AGVs, ranging from simple tuggers to intricate autonomous forklifts, utilize diverse guidance technologies – such as wire guidance, laser guidance, and vision guidance – to navigate locations without direct human intervention. The merits are considerable: AGVs can operate 24/7, reducing bottlenecks and enhancing material flow. Furthermore, they minimize the risk of collisions and worker strain. Looking ahead, the future of material transport will likely see even greater implementation of AGVs alongside other automated technologies like autonomous mobile robots (AMRs) and collaborative robots (cobots), creating truly smart and responsive supply chains. Forklift & Pallet Truck Safety & Best Practices
Maintaining a safe work environment when operating forklifts and pallet trucks is absolutely. Regular inspections of all equipment are essential before each shift, focusing on brakes, steering, forks, and tyres. Operators must be adequately trained and certified to operate the specific type of equipment, understanding load restrictions and stability principles. When moving loads, always keep them low to the floor and balanced, avoiding sudden halts or sharp turns. Pedestrians should always be aware of forklift traffic and maintain a safe space. Establishing clear walkways and designated pedestrian areas can significantly reduce the risk of collisions. Accurate stacking of pallets is important – pallets should be stable, well-secured, and not overloaded. Recall to always use the horn to alert others of your presence, especially at intersections and blind areas. Finally, promote a safety-first culture where reporting near misses and hazards is encouraged and acted upon immediately.

Counterbalanced Forklifts & Reach Trucks: Choosing the Correct Equipmen
Selecting the appropriate material handling equipment is vital for productive warehouse operations. Both counterbalanced forklifts and reach trucks are robust machines, but they excel in different applications. Counterbalanced forklifts offer versatility, handling a broad range of loads and operating in diverse spaces. They are ideal for Automation & AGVs loading/unloading vehicles, moving materials over greater distances, and general warehouse tasks. However, they require larger aisles for maneuvering. Reach trucks, on the other hand, are engineered for narrow aisle operation. Their ability to lift loads high and operate in small spaces makes them perfect for concentrated storage environments. When choosing, assess your warehouse layout, load dimensions, lifting levels, and the frequency of travel. A detailed analysis will ensure you select the equipment that maximizes productivity and reduces operational costs. Don't neglect factors like operator skill and maintenance requirements – these are just as important as the initial purchase.
